Analysis, Synthesis, and Design of Chemical Processes by Richard Turton,Richard C. Bailie,Wallace B. Whiting and Joseph A. Shaeiwitz

Analysis, Synthesis, and Design of Chemical Processes by Richard Turton,Richard C. Bailie,Wallace B. Whiting and Joseph A. Shaeiwitz
Appropriate for all courses in chemical engineering process design.Analysis, Synthesis and Design of Chemical Processes, Second Edition moves chemical engineering students beyond neatly delineated classroom exercises and into the world of solving the open-ended process problems they will see in practice. The authors accomplish this by emphasizing design synthesis of the entire process-from equipment sizing to optimization, finances to operation. Drawing on over 30 years of teaching chemical engineering process design, they present design as a creative process that integrates the big picture with the small details, and relies on knowing which to stress, and why.

They show students how to apply key process design techniques to every aspect of the discipline, from the conceptual design of a plant to improving an existing process. This edition has been updated throughout, and contains extensive new coverage of environmental, health, and safety issues, green engineering, and engineering ethics. Coverage also includes: evolution and generation of multiple process configurations; estimating capital investment, manufacturing cost, and other economic factors; synthesis and optimization of chemical processes; performance analysis of existing processes and equipment; and more. The authors provide suggested curricula for both single-semester and year-long design courses, case studies and design projects with practical applications, and appendices with current equipment cost data and preliminary design information for four chemical processes. The accompanying CD-ROM contains powerful tools for helping students master chemical process design, including a thoroughly revised version of CAPCOST for evaluating fixed capital investments and full process economics; HENSAD for planning temperatures and heat exchange; a virtual plant tour of a simple chemical process; and additional student design projects.

C Programming: A Modern Approach, 2nd Edition

C Programming: A Modern Approach, 2nd Edition

 


C Programming: A Modern Approach, 2nd Edition W. W. Norton & Company | 2008 | ISBN: 0393979504 | 832 pages | PDF | 105 MB
The first edition of C Programming: A Modern Approach was popular with students and faculty alike because of its clarity and comprehensiveness as well as its trademark Q&A sections. Professor King's spiral approach made it accessible to a broad range of readers, from beginners to more advanced students.
With adoptions at over 225 colleges, the first edition was one of the leading C textbooks of the last ten years. The second edition maintains all the book's popular features and brings it up to date with coverage of the C99 standard. The new edition also adds a significant number of exercises and longer programming projects, and includes extensive revisions and updates.

Advanced AutoCAD Training Video

My next AutoCAD Training Video is here; Advanced AutoCAD.


This next AutoCAD Training Video of mine builds on top of my previous title, AutoCAD Fundamentals.  Any AutoCAD user that wants to take their skills to the next level will be interested in this new title.

This title contains ten hours of training time over 112 lessons.  Many of the chapters have a project for you to complete after you have gone through that training segment.  The title comes with all of the AutoCAD files that you will need for the sessions as well as other support files.

This video will go through and show you how to navigate through your files, advanced operations that can be done with the Application Menu, tips on working efficiently, as well as tools that will make you a better AutoCAD Operator.  We delve deeper into advanced tools like the Align command, Quick Select and filters.  We also discuss object visibility tools like the Hide/Isolate commands, transparency settings and draw order.  Since everyone needs to annotate their drawings we look deep into the complicated settings of Dimension Styles, fields, tables, and how to import and link text from a Word file!

I don’t want to bore you with information, but if you’ve ever wanted to export you AutoCAD data or linework then you will want to pay attention to chapter Nine, using Data.  And if you hate doing the same thing over and over again, then look at chapter ten: Dynamic Blocks and chapter 12: Action Recorder.  This chapter shows you how to record your work and have AutoCAD do it again for you.

In chapter Eleven: Parametric Constraints, I show you how to program your linework, locking in your design parameters.  If you are interested in customizing AutoCAD then don’t pass up chapter 13: Customization.  The last few chapters dig into file management and provide a look at free software from Autodesk that will help you view and markup drawings without ever opening AutoCAD!  Chapter 15: Introduction to 3D Design gives a great look at the 3D modeling features that are in AutoCAD.  It’s not just a 2D drafting tool you know!

Acadia 2010

image

Got an email from Matt Jezyk and Lira Nikolovska from Autodesk today about a forthcoming event you may be interested in. It a series of  workshops at the upcoming ACADIA conference in New York City, scheduled October 18-20th 2010. The Summary of the event is below:-

The 3-day Conceptual Design workshop will explore the new Revit conceptual design workflows, specifically parametric modelling and performative design using Autodesk® Revit®. The first two days of the workshop will focus on the ins and outs of the new form making and manipulation tools including creation of parametric rigs to drive and modify form, surface panelization, reporting parameters and adaptive components. The second part of the workshop will focus on analysis applied early into the design process (conceptual energy analysis, solar radiation, use of structural analysis plug-ins), and will also provide overview of API features such as Analysis Visualization Framework and Dynamic Updating.

Mechanics of Materials Volume 1, Third Edition : An Introduction to the Mechanics of Elastic and Plastic Deformation of Solids

Mechanics of Materials Volume 1, Third Edition : An Introduction to the Mechanics of Elastic and Plastic Deformation of Solids 


E J Hearn, "Mechanics of Materials Volume 1, Third Edition: An Introduction to the Mechanics of Elastic and Plastic Deformation of Solids and Structural Materials"
Publisher: Butterworth-Heinemann | Number Of Pages: 450 | 1997-08-01 | ISBN: 0750632658 | PDF | 19 MB


One of the most important subjects for any student of engineering to master is the behaviour of materials and structures under load. The way in which they react to applied forces, the deflections resulting and the stresses and strains set up in the bodies concerned are all vital considerations when designing a mechanical component such that it will not fail under predicted load during its service lifetime.

All the essential elements of a treatment of these topics are contained within this course of study, starting with an introduction to the concepts of stress and strain, shear force and bending moments and moving on to the examination of bending, shear and torsion in elements such as beams, cylinders, shells and springs. A simple treatment of complex stress and complex strain leads to a study of the theories of elastic failure and an introduction to the experimental methods of stress and strain analysis.

More advanced topics are dealt with in a companion volume - Mechanics of Materials 2. Each chapter contains a summary of the essential formulae which are developed in the chapter, and a large number of worked examples which progress in level of difficulty as the principles are enlarged upon. In addition, each chapter concludes with an extensive selection of problems for solution by the student, mostly examination questions from professional and academic bodies, which are graded according to difficulty and furnished with answers at the end.

* Emphasis on practical learning and applications, rather than theory
* Provides the essential formulae for each individual chapter
* Contains numerous worked examples and problems

Stress Analysis: Theory, tutorials and examples

Stress Analysis: Theory, tutorials and examples

 


Ye, “Stress Analysis: Theory, tutorials and examples”
Taylor & Francis | 2008-07-02 | ISBN: 0415368650 | 217 pages | PDF | 1,75 MB

Summarising major concepts and key points, this book tests students' knowledge of the principal theories in structural and stress analysis. Its main feature is helping students to understand the subject by asking and answering conceptual questions. Each chapter begins with a summary of key issues and relevant formulas. A `key points' review identifies important concepts which are essential for students' understanding of the chapter. Numerical examples are used to illustrate these concepts and demonstrate the application of the formulas. A short discussion of the problem is provided before the solution is revealed to ensure that students know not only how but also why a formula should be used.i Structural and Stress Analysis is particularly useful for students preparing for exams. Working through these conceptual questions and reviewing the key points summarized in this book provides a structured approach to assess whether or not the subject has been understood and to identify the area where further revision is needed. It is also a useful reference for those who are taking an advanced structural and stress analysis course. Jianqiao Ye is currently a Reader of Structural and Materials Modelling at School of Civil Engineering, the University of Leeds, UK. He has been working as a university lecturer for over 25 years. His research is concerned with mathematical and computer modelling of structures and materials, and he has published extensively in these areas.
